How to spot it

  • Look for a bright, fast “star” that doesn't blink — the ISS outshines everything except the Moon and Venus.
  • It moves west to east, crossing the whole sky in 3–6 minutes.
  • Evening and pre-dawn passes are the visible ones — the station must be sunlit while your sky is dark. Daytime passes in the table are invisible to the eye.
  • Yogyakarta sits within the ISS's orbital band, so it can pass nearly straight overhead — those 70°+ passes are spectacular.
